Christmas knitting pattern for knitted Christmas sack
The Christmas bag is perfect for small hostess- or advent-gifts, as they can contain delicious Christmas snacks or small cute surprises. The bag is knitted from top to bottom.
Materials
- size 3 double pointed needle (alternatively a 40 cm circular knitting needle)
- Infinity Hearts Rose 8/4
- Needle for fastening ends
Yarn consumption
- Infinity Hearts Rose - 219 Brown, approx. 8 g
- Infinity Hearts Rose - 01 Black, just a little for the letters
Abbreviations
st = stitch(es)
k = knit
p = purl
n = needle
decl = left shifting decrease
decr = right shifting decrease
sm = stitch marker
Procedure
THE SACK:
Cast on 90 st with size 3 double pointed needles.
Knit 4 rounds in garter stitch (alternating between a k round and a p round). This creates the upper edge of the sack.
Knit 12 rounds in stocking stitch.
Now you need to make the holes through which the drawstring will be pulled.
Knit 1 round where you knit: *4 st, 1 decl, 1 yarn over, 4 st* repeat *-* 9 times.
Knit 14 rounds in stocking stitch.
Now you need to knit the text on the bag. Please note that the outer edge of white squares on the diagram should not be counted, but is merely included as to provide a better visual representation of what is seen on the diagram.
Start at the sm and knit 33 st k, begin on the diagram. Now continue to work in stocking stitch while working according to the diagram on the "front". Start at the bottom right corner.
When you have finished the diagram, knit another 20 rounds in stocking stitch.
Now you need to start on the decreases.
Place 4 sm as follows: knit 22 st, place sm, knit 22 st, place sm, knit 24 st, place sm, knit 22 st, place sm.
Continue to knit around in stocking stitch while making dec on each side of the 4 sm as follows: *Knit until 2 st before sm make a decl, move sm make an decr* - you will then have 8 dec on each round.
Repeat this until you have only 6 st left. Pull a cord through the 6 st and cast off.
THE STRING:
The string for the sack can be an i-cord or alternatively a neat ribbon.
i-cord:
Cast on 3 st on a size 3 double pointed needle.
Knit 3 st, pull the yarn around back of the project and knit 3 st again. Repeat unitl the string has the desired length. It can be 90 cm for example.
Assembly and finishing
Fasten the ends, wash the project and fill the sack with nice Christmas items or whatever you may wish.
